The experimental factor that is manipulated; the variable whose effect is being studied is called ____________
lorasvet [3.4K]

Answer:

The experimental factor that is manipulated; the variable whose effect is being studied is called <u>independent variable.</u>

Step-by-step explanation:

Consider the provided information.

In an experiment, the two principal variables are the independent and dependent variable.

An independent variable is the variable that is altered or controlled to test the effects on the dependent variable in a scientific experiment.

The variable which is tested and measured in a scientific experiment is a dependent variable.

From the above definition: The experimental factor that changed or controlled in a scientific experiment is called independent variable.

Therefore, the complete statement is: The experimental factor that is manipulated; the variable whose effect is being studied is called <u>independent variable.</u>

If f(x)=4x-6 and g(x) =2x find f(x) •g(x)
slavikrds [6]
This is same as (4x-6)(2x), so you can distribute 2x into 4x-6 and you would get
(2x)4x - (2x)6 = 8x² - 12x

Final answer: 8x² - 12x
